What You’ll Own and Lead
- End‑to‑end ownership of regulatory reporting for including annual and quarterly filings required by federal regulators
- Preparation, review, and submission of FFIEC Call Reports, FR Y‑9C, FR Y‑9LP, and related regulatory schedules
- Management of SEC reporting processes, including Form 10‑K, Form 10‑Q, Form 8‑K, and the annual proxy statement
- Preparation and review of external financial statements, footnotes, and related disclosures in accordance with U.S. GAAP
- Evaluation and implementation of new accounting and reporting standards, including preparation of formal accounting position memos
- Oversight of XBRL tagging and EDGAR submissions, ensuring alignment with disclosure requirements
- Primary liaison with external auditors for quarterly reviews and annual audits
- Collaboration across Finance on ad hoc analysis, special projects, and reporting enhancements
- Identification of opportunities to strengthen reporting efficiency, accuracy, and internal controls
